Jenišov

Jenišov (German: Janessen) is a municipality and village in Karlovy Vary District in the Karlovy Vary Region of the Czech Republic. It has about 1,200 inhabitants.

Administrative parts

The hamlet of Pod Rohem is an administrative part of Jenišov.
